Pretium Incentive Practices Survey

This survey examines key features of various incentive plans and provides market insights to strengthen these plans for a competitive edge. The survey focuses on 3 primary areas:

1. Short-term Incentive (STI) Plan

  • Plan Type
  • Incentive Funding Approach
  • Bonus Payout Ratios
  • Median Bonus for Previous Year
  • Bonus as a Percentage of Fixed Pay
  • Common Key Performance Indicators (KPI)
  • Target Setting for KPIs
  • Bonus Allocation
  • Payment Form and Frequency
  • Case Study

2. Deferred Bonus Plan

  • Prevalence
  • Objectives
  • Eligibility
  • Deferral Threshold
  • Deferral Rate
  • Vehicles
  • Vesting Schedule
  • Upfront Bonus Payment
  • Malus and claw-back
  • Forfeiture conditions

3. Long-term Incentive (LTI) Plan

  • Prevalence
  • Objectives
  • Eligibility
  • Dilution (Overhang) and Run Rate
  • Grant Frequency
  • Vehicles
  • Vesting Schedule
  • Key Performance Indicators
  • Payout Ranges
  • Malus and claw-back
  • Forfeiture conditions
  • Case Study
